Cold rolled grain oriented steel is specifically designed to improve magnetic performance, reducing energy losses during operation. Its grain structure is optimized through a cold rolling process, allowing for superior magnetic permeability. This advancement leads to a more efficient energy performance in electrical applications, positioning it as a favored choice among industry experts.

The application of cold rolled grain oriented steel spans several sectors. In power generation, its use in transformers helps minimize energy losses that occur when electricity is transmitted and distributed. Additionally, in renewable energy systems like wind turbines, this steel contributes to maximized energy capture and utilization.
